DataSource Controls :: Create A Class Like SqlHelper.cs?
		
			Apr 9, 2010
				string connectionString = (string)
ConfigurationSettings.AppSettings["ConnectionString"]; 
SqlConnection connection = new SqlConnection(connectionString);
SqlCommand command = new SqlCommand("INSERT_PERSON",connection);
command.CommandType = CommandType.StoredProcedure;
command.Parameters.Add(new SqlParameter("@Name",SqlDbType.NVarChar,50));
command.Parameters["@Name"].Value = txtName.Text;
command.Parameters.Add(new SqlParameter("@Age",SqlDbType.NVarChar,10));
command.Parameters["@Age"].Value = txtAge.Text;
connection.Open();
command.ExecuteNonQuery();
connection.Close();
Above is my code.
I has more than 100 methods like this, so every time i'm opening the connection and close it, this will take too much of time, what i think is instead of this i would like to create the class for Connection open, that class will check whether the connection is closed or Broken then Open it(like SqlHelper.cs) so without big change on my methods, how to create that class and how to access that class from my methods.
	
	View 5 Replies
  
    
		
Similar Messages:
	
    	
    	
        Dec 18, 2010
        I hired some to write a ecommerce website for me.and the used SqlHelper.GetInstance().ExecuteDataSet  stuff i'm not familiar with.
But is real slow .
Screenshot of trace,page takes like +20 sec to return like 20 records of 3 field each!The DB queries are good, use same SP on my own app and it takes les then 1 sec.Did they use the sqlhelper wrong? is sql helper that slow?
	View 1 Replies
   
  
    
	
    	
    	
        Dec 24, 2010
        what is the exact difference between Sqlhelper.ExecuteReader and Sqlhelper.ExecuteXmlReaderand which on is faster
	View 3 Replies
   
  
    
	
    	
    	
        Dec 16, 2010
        It looks that the old SqlHelper class from the Microsoft Enterprise Library has been mostly replaced by the Database class which is included in the new Enterprise Library version 5.
I have a very simple and trivial example:
using Microsoft.ApplicationBlocks.Data;
private void PopulateCheckBoxGroup()
{
const string strConnTxt = "Server=(local);Database=DataBindTests;Integrated Security=True;";
const string strlSql = "select Technology from PreferredTechnology where ParentId = 1";
CheckBoxList1.DataSource = SqlHelper.ExecuteReader(strConnTxt, CommandType.Text, strlSql);
CheckBoxList1.DataTextField = "Technology";
CheckBoxList1.DataBind();
}
	View 1 Replies
   
  
    
	
    	
    	
        May 5, 2010
        I want to create a LINQ DataContext Class as per Database Design. I getting a problem in some cases.
the syntax to bulid a LINQ class :
[Code]....
Here Table Name Is HardCoded But I my case my Table Name A Changed as Finicial Year Change.So How I Give The TableName As RunTime
	View 8 Replies
   
  
    
	
    	
    	
        Apr 22, 2010
        I'm trying to create a class, DataCommon, to contain all my SQL Data manipulation functions.  I've created a Subroutine called Init that initializes a SQLDataAdapter:
[Code]....
From my other classes I am creating an instance of DataCommon, calling Init, and calling another subroutine in DataCommon that pulls data from SQL and loads the data into my dataset.  This part is working great -- no problems at all.  I'm loading three different Datatables in the Dataset with no issues.
At this point, I'll perform my various manipulations on the datatables -- add/delete/modify rows -- again with no problems.  All of this is creating postbacks...and this is where my problem begins.  After I've done all my manipulations to the data and am ready to update my SQL tables, I have to re-initialize my SQLDataAdapter.  I thought I could do something like:
[Code]....
But I get the error: Exception inserting Class. Thread was being aborted.  
In my initial data load from SQL, each datatable is getting loaded from a single SQL table, so I was hoping to use the autogenerated Update/Insert/Delete statements by the SQLDataAdapter.  As a test, as soon as I filled the dataset initially, I added a new row to one of the datatables and used the SQLDataAdapter.Update() method before a postback occurred, and it worked perfectly.
So, with all that being said, I guess my question is, how do I reconnect the table mappings between my SQLDataAdapter and dataset to autogenerate the updates after a postback occurs?  I've tried researching this, but I get confused after reading about FillSchema vs TableMappings vs everything else I've read about.
	View 2 Replies
   
  
    
	
    	
    	
        Jun 24, 2010
        I am really having a hard time trying to write something from scratch  I created a 'Person' Class.Public Class Person
Private _FirstName As String = ""
Private _LastName As String = ""
Private _Age As Integer = 0
Public Sub New(ByVal FirstName As String, ByVal LastName As String, ByVal Age As Integer)
FirstName = FirstName
_LastName = LastName
_Age = Age
[code]...
	View 1 Replies
   
  
    
	
    	
    	
        Aug 17, 2010
        what is the use of this...?
	View 4 Replies
   
  
    
	
    	
    	
        Apr 9, 2010
        I have create a class SqlHelper in window console client project, then test it it works fine. In my SqlHelper class I make all methods are public static. Then I created an assembly, add it to my unit testing project. Whne I try to access the public function of SqlHelper class, I got error like "Error 1 'CreateDatabase.SqlHelper' is inaccessible due to its protection level ".
Here is my class: 
[Code]....
at this line: SqlHelper.setUpTestDatabase I got above error, Where goes wrong?
	View 2 Replies
   
  
    
	
    	
    	
        Feb 9, 2011
        Does anyone know if it is possible to create a gridview from a class on a seperate webpage?
So I have webpage 1, that calls Class 1, in Class one there will be a Select Query that will call some info from a database and then return it to a gridview. The gridview wont work obviously as it is in the class and not on webpage 1.
Is there anyway to reference the fact I would like the gridview created on webpage1?
	View 1 Replies
   
  
    
	
    	
    	
        May 15, 2010
        i am using,Asp.net(vb),database sql server 2005, i want to use sysdsn DSN for database connection,so please Guide me how do i use DSN using web.config and class(we have sqlhelper type our own DBclass to set connectionstring for whole applicatoin. which get connection string from web.config),
Now,how do i use/set dsn in this type of scenario.
	View 3 Replies
   
  
    
	
    	
    	
        Jul 4, 2010
        Note: You may not need to read the whole thing to know what's wrong... skip down to the part about the 3 scenarios if you'd like. Only read the begin if you'd like some background info on how I've tried implementing this and where the errors occurred.To begin with, I'm trying to retrieve a list of Clients stored in the CRM_Clients table for a given callerId.I retrieve the clients from my Controller with the SelectLiveClientsForCaller method. The message is then passed on to the DAL through the static Instance method in the DataProvider class:
public List<Client> SelectLiveClientsForCaller(int callerID)
{
List<Client> results = new List<Client>();
[code]...
	View 3 Replies
   
  
    
	
    	
    	
        Feb 18, 2010
        Why SqlDataReader Class object is not created by "new" Operator. 
Is it not possible to create the object like below
SqlDataReader dr=new SqlDataReader();
dr=cmd.ExecuteReader();
Why the constructor of the SqlDataReader class is internal?
	View 2 Replies
   
  
    
	
    	
    	
        Feb 3, 2011
        When I used the (way #1) below I could retrieve search result from my DB
Way #1:
[Code]....
But When I  use( way#2) "separating my code to Presentation layer and  data access layer ( using SQL HELPER CLASS )"
Way # 2
Presentation layer: protected void btn_Search_Advance_Click(object sender, EventArgs e)
[Code]....
data access layer:
[Code]....
I keep getting this error: Procedure or function 'SP_Search' expects parameter '@SEARCHTYPE', which was not supplied.
	View 6 Replies
   
  
    
	
    	
    	
        Mar 16, 2011
        I have a webform whose ObjectDataSource reads an xml file to populate a GridView in the .aspx page.  I have to hard code the file path in the .cs file defining the ObjectDataSource classes.  I want to be able to use a portion of the query string to indicate which file to select, but, normal methods, like Server.MapPath and Http.Request.Current don't work in the class page. how I can pass values from the SelectParameters configured in the ObjectDataSource down to the ObjectDataSource method?  Here is my Class code:
[Code]....
The filePath variable is what I want to be able to alter based on my query string.
	View 1 Replies
   
  
    
	
    	
    	
        Apr 1, 2010
        i've created a dataset,  and created inside it a datatable and its table adapter.
when i try to reference the table adapter in a .cs class i get an error message that i'm missing some namespace:
Compiler Error Message: CS0246: The type or namespace name 'DataSet1TableAdapters' could not be found (are you missing a using directive or an assembly reference?)
	View 2 Replies
   
  
    
	
    	
    	
        Mar 4, 2010
        Not sure if I'm posting in the right place so please forgive meI have an ASP.NET C# application that connects to either a SQL Server or MySQL database depending on some value that is set in my project config. The issue I'm trying to avoid is handling the connections and queries separately. Ideally I would want to use a DB Wrapper class that can handle both SQL Server and MySQL.
	View 8 Replies
   
  
    
	
    	
    	
        Feb 19, 2010
        When I am using SqlDataReader class on that time without creating instance of the SqlDataReader Class I m using Command.ExecuteReader() Method. Why We not create the object of the SqlDataReader Class by using " new " Operator.We use like below: 
SqlDataReader dr=cmd.ExecuteReader();
Why not we use this class like below:
SqlDataReader dr=new SqlDataReader();
dr=cmd.ExecuteReader();
	View 2 Replies
   
  
    
	
    	
    	
        Mar 17, 2010
        I want to bulk insert the datatable data into database.I can not use sqlbulkcopy class.since,I am using oledb. 
	View 3 Replies
   
  
    
	
    	
    	
        Apr 23, 2010
        I have an ObjectDataSource3 that I am trying to use to insert data from:
From: Dropdownlist1.selected value           To: (CustomerID)
From: Dropdownlist2.selected value           To: (ProductCode)
From: txtTitle (Title)                                     To: (Title)
CurrentDate                                                To: DateOpened
The btnAdd event is suppose to calls:
ObjectDataSource3.Insert()
Below is my code for both the page and class. Although my class is expecting parameters, I don't know how to get the parameters to the insert function in my class.
[Code]....
[Code]....
	View 2 Replies
   
  
    
	
    	
    	
        Feb 11, 2010
        I am having some issues with my base class inheritance. I am currently employing Table per Type Inheritance for the following tables:
Database:
Members Table
- Member ID (PK)
- First Name
- Last Name
- Email
- ...
Students Table
- Member ID (FK)
- Credits
- Notes
- ...
Instructors Table
- Member ID (FK)
- Biography
- Office Hours
- ...
 
My Entity Data Model defines "Member" as the base class for both Students and Instructors, since members can be both students as well as instructors simultaneously. The problem, however, occurs when I attempt to get a list of Members objects. Because the database contains members who are indeed students AND instructors, the following exception is thrown:
All objects in the EntitySet 'CountyCollegeEntities.BaseMembers' must have unique primary keys. However, an instance of type 'CountyCollege.NET.Administrator' and an instance of type 'CountyCollege.NET.Student' both have the same primary key value, 'EntitySet=BaseMembers;ID=10016'.
I am beginning to think that I made a mistake by building these classes to inherit from Member although it has been ideal up until this point. But before I start ripping up all my existing code to remove this inheritance, I thought I would see if anyone has any tricks that would make this work. Any advice as to either how I can get around this error or a more appropriate way to structure my classes would be very much appreciated.
	View 2 Replies
   
  
    
	
    	
    	
        Feb 4, 2010
        I am new to LINQ but not >net. I do understand SQLDataSource, etc. I was just told by a coworker not to use a LINQ to SQL Class for my new project (Bank.dbml). I was told to use instead the ADO.Net Entity Data Model (bank.edmx).
BankModel.edmxBank.dbml
When only using ADO.Net Entity Data Model I try to associate a GridView with a new LinqDataSource I get no options. When I add a LINQ to SQL Class I get the option to use it but it is empty. Is this because all my LINQ classes are mapped in the ADO.Net Entity Data Model (bank.edmx)? Can someone tell me (or point me to) what the differences are in these two?
	View 4 Replies
   
  
    
	
    	
    	
        May 19, 2010
        Should we create a class for every form we create,that will us to do the validations etc etc?
	View 1 Replies
   
  
    
	
    	
    	
        Mar 31, 2010
        I've been attempting to walk through the "Creating a Data Access Layer" tutorial found [URL] I create the DB connection, create the typed dataset and table adapter, specify the sql, etc. When I add the code to the presentation layer (in this case a page called AllProducts.aspx) I am unable to find the NorthwindTableAdapters.ProductsTableAdapter class. I tried to import the NorthwindTableAdapters namespace, but it is not showing up. Looking in the solution explorer Class View confirms that there is a Northwind class, but not the namespace I'm l ooking for. I've tried several online tutorials that all have essentially the same steps, and I'm getting the same results.
	View 1 Replies
   
  
    
	
    	
    	
        Mar 18, 2010
        I have a problem. (this a simplfied example)
In Entity framework I have a class which is effectively
fooEntity 
{
public Guid Id {get; set;}
and a collection of fooChildEntity
}
a fooChildEntity is again an entityframework class 
fooChildEntity
{
public Guid kidId {get; set;}
}
Now I also have a pair of business layer classes foo and fooChild
foo 
{
public Guid Id {get; set;}
ilist<fooChild> Children {get;set;}
}
fooChild 
{
public Guid kidId {get; set;}
}
My aim is to write a linq to entites that will allow me to convert the entity foo and children into the business foo and children without breaking deferred execution ( I will be adding filters to reduce the recordset at a higher coding level in the business layer)
doing something like
this.context.fooEntity
.include(fooChildEntity)
.Select( fe => new foo { Id=fe.Id , 
fe.foreach(fec => Children.add( new fooChild { kidId = fec.kidId}))})
.AsIQueryable()
is plainly rubbish and would never compile - it is however an indication of the direction I was thinking .
Even if I got a foreach to work like that or similar it would break deferred execution
At this point there are around 300,000 foo entities which I will eventualy filter to 5 or 6 foo's - this is why deferred execution is needed.
	View 1 Replies